There is a stigma attached to asking for help. It’s not easy to openly admit that you’re struggling with depression or anxiety, but sometimes it’s necessary.
There are a few ways people can ask for help without feeling guilty:
– Ask a close friend who has experience with mental health issues
– Talk to your doctor, who may be able to provide referrals or treatment options
– Reach out to an online support group

Why Do People Feel Guilty Asking For Help?
It is not easy to ask for help. There are many reasons why people feel guilty when they are asking for help, including previous experiences of being told that they should be able to do things themselves.
In order to overcome the guilt associated with asking for help, it is important to take a step back and think about what you can do in the moment. For example, if you are feeling overwhelmed and not sure where to start, you could start by talking with your family or friends about your feelings.
